Title:
VEHICULAR BRAKING/DRIVING FORCE CONTROL SYSTEM

Abstract:

To effectively reduce the pitching of a vehicle at acceleration/deceleration by focusing on a delay in the pitching response of the vehicle to braking/driving force to the vehicle and reducing the pitching of the vehicle due to the pitching response delay.

A driver-requested target braking/driving force F to a vehicle is computed from a driver's braking/driving control input (S20). From the driver-requested target braking/driving force F, suspension spring constants and suspension damping coefficients, a compensated target braking/driving force Ft(t) to the vehicle for preventing the pitching of the vehicle is computed (S40). From the compensated target braking/driving force Ft(t), a target driving torque Tm to all the wheels of the vehicle is computed (S50). From the target driving torque Tm, a target braking/driving torque Twxti to each wheel is computed (S80). According to the target braking/driving torque Twxti, braking/driving torque to each wheel is controlled (S90 to 150).
